Month by month
The bars show the comfort score. Day and night temperatures come from daily observed highs and lows; rain is the historical monthly estimate.
| Month | Day | Night | Rain | Wet days | Daylight | Comfort | Coverage |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| -0.3°C | -10.9°C | 19 mm | 4 | 9 h 30 | 5 | Strong coverage |
| February | 2.4°C | -8.8°C | 23 mm | 4.4 | 10 h 33 | 5 | Strong coverage |
| March | 9.8°C | -3.1°C | 43 mm | 6.2 | 11 h 48 | 16 | Strong coverage |
| April | 16.5°C | 2.9°C | 79 mm | 8.2 | 13 h 15 | 43 | Strong coverage |
| May | 22.4°C | 9.3°C | 115 mm | 9.9 | 14 h 28 | 67 | Strong coverage |
| June | 27.7°C | 15.3°C | 127 mm | 9.3 | 15 h 08 | 69 | Strong coverage |
| July | 30°C | 17.9°C | 77 mm | 7.6 | 14 h 52 | 65 | Strong coverage |
| August | 28.8°C | 16.7°C | 107 mm | 8.2 | 13 h 49 | 66 | Strong coverage |
| September | 25.3°C | 11.6°C | 72 mm | 6.3 | 12 h 25 | 81 | Strong coverage |
| October | 18°C | 4.8°C | 55 mm | 5.7 | 11 h 01 | 57 | Strong coverage |
| November | 8.9°C | -2.9°C | 34 mm | 3.9 | 9 h 48 | 17 | Strong coverage |
| December | 1.7°C | -8.6°C | 28 mm | 4.2 | 9 h 13 | 5 | Strong coverage |

| Month | Warm & dry days | Wet days | Washouts | Week with 3+ wet days | Daytime mean has ranged |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| January | <1% | 11% | 2% | 5% | -4.3–4.8°C |
| February | 1% | 13% | 3% | 9% | -2.3–7.6°C |
| March | 10% | 17% | 5% | 14% | 4.7–13.5°C |
| April | 30% | 24% | 8% | 26% | 13.7–19.6°C |
| May | 53% | 29% | 12% | 35% | 20.0–25.8°C |
| June | 68% | 29% | 12% | 33% | 25.2–30.7°C |
| July | 77% | 22% | 8% | 21% | 28.0–34.0°C |
| August | 76% | 23% | 9% | 23% | 27.4–32.1°C |
| September | 68% | 21% | 8% | 20% | 22.9–28.0°C |
| October | 42% | 16% | 5% | 13% | 15.6–21.6°C |
| November | 7% | 12% | 4% | 8% | 6.3–12.7°C |
| December | <1% | 11% | 2% | 7% | -1.6–5.7°C |
A warm and dry day reaches 20°C with under 1 mm of rain; a wet day gets 1 mm or more; a washout gets 10 mm or more. The week column is the share of seven-day stretches in that month, across the station’s whole daily record, that contained three or more wet days — the odds a week-long trip is rained on repeatedly, counted rather than modelled. The last column is the 10th to 90th percentile of that month’s daytime average across individual years: a narrow band means the average is what you will get, a wide one means the average is a midpoint between years that felt quite different.
